The Itinerary in Detail

Sri Lanka: 4-Day Tour to Kitulgala, Kandy, and Sigiriya - The Itinerary in Detail

Day 1: Colombo to Kitulgala – Adventure in the Rainforest

Starting from Colombo, the journey to Kitulgala is scenic in itself, but the real excitement begins once you arrive. We loved the chance to explore the Makandeva Rainforest, a lush setting filled with the sounds of birds and rustling leaves. The highlight here is the whitewater rafting — perfect for thrill-seekers or those just wanting a splash of adventure. Guided by experts, you’ll navigate rapids that promise a rush while surrounded by stunning greenery.

The tour description mentions “adrenaline-pumping” activities, which is no exaggeration. Reviews highlight that the guides are professional and safety-conscious, making it suitable even for those new to rafting. The rainforest exploration also offers a chance to observe local flora and fauna, adding an educational touch to the adventure. Staying overnight in Kitulgala keeps you close to the action and immersed in nature.

Day 2: From Rainforest to Scenic Train Ride and Kandy

After breakfast, you’ll head to the railway station to embark on one of the world’s most celebrated train journeys — from Nuwara Eliya to Kandy. The blue train meanders through tea plantations, rolling hills, and misty mountains, providing some truly unforgettable views. We loved the way this trip offers a gentle, authentic glimpse of Sri Lanka’s hill country, with open windows and cameras at the ready.

In Kandy, the tour takes a cultural turn. You’ll visit the Temple of the Tooth Relic, an important Buddhist site, and the Kandy Museum. The Kandyan Cultural Show provides a lively performance of traditional dances and music, providing a real taste of local artistry. Dining at your hotel in Kandy and relaxing after a day of travel rounds out the experience.

Day 3: Kandy to Sigiriya via Matale and Dambulla

Early morning, you’ll leave Kandy for Sigiriya, a drive that offers more scenic views and cultural stops. En route, a visit to a Hindu temple in Matale introduces you to local religious practices. The spice and herbal garden tour enhances your understanding of Sri Lanka’s famed spice trade and herbal medicine.

The highlight here is the Dambulla Golden Temple, a UNESCO World Heritage site with impressive cave paintings and golden statues. Walking through the temple complex, you’ll get a sense of the spiritual significance that permeates Sri Lankan life.

Later, the afternoon safari in Minneriya National Park offers a chance to see herds of elephants, water buffalo, and a variety of birdlife. Reviews mention that the safari experience is well-organized, with knowledgeable guides, but note that a jeep rental is an extra cost. The park’s vast watering holes attract large herds, making for some memorable wildlife sightings.

Day 4: Sigiriya’s Sunrise and Return to Colombo

The tour’s pièce de résistance is climbing Sigiriya Rock Fortress, ideally timed for sunrise. We loved the quiet early morning start, as the ascent offers stunning views over the surrounding plains. The climb is steep but manageable, and the ancient frescoes and ruins tell stories of a bygone era.

After breakfast, you’ll make your way back to Colombo. This final stretch offers a chance to reflect on your whirlwind experience of Sri Lanka’s natural beauty and cultural treasures.

What’s Included and What Costs Extra

Sri Lanka: 4-Day Tour to Kitulgala, Kandy, and Sigiriya - What’s Included and What Costs Extra

The tour price of $495 per person covers most essentials: guided sightseeing, hotel stays, breakfasts and dinners, all ground transportation, and the scenic train trip. That makes it a good value considering the range of activities and accommodations.

However, some costs are extra: entrance fees to Sigiriya, Dambulla, and Minneriya, as well as safari jeep hire. These additional costs can add up, so budget accordingly if you want to fully enjoy each site.

The tour is very inclusive, with airport or hotel pick-up/drop-off and a dedicated guide, which takes the hassle out of logistics.

Transportation and Comfort

Sri Lanka: 4-Day Tour to Kitulgala, Kandy, and Sigiriya - Transportation and Comfort

Transport is via private vehicle, which ensures a comfortable and smooth journey between sites. The guide is fluent in English and friendly, making the experience more personable. The group size is private, so you’ll have a more tailored experience—ideal for couples or small groups.

The train ride is all inclusive, although seat assignments aren’t guaranteed, so you might find yourself in a less preferred spot. Pack a light long-sleeved shirt, sun protection, and water — the tour recommends these essentials for comfort.

FAQs

Sri Lanka: 4-Day Tour to Kitulgala, Kandy, and Sigiriya - FAQs

Is transportation included in the tour?
Yes, all ground transportation as per the itinerary is included, making the journey between sites smooth and hassle-free.

Are meals included?
Breakfasts are included daily, and dinners are provided at the hotel, but lunch is not included. You’ll have the chance to explore local eateries on your own.

Do I need to pay entrance fees separately?
Yes, entrance fees to Sigiriya, Dambulla, and Minneriya are not included, so budget for those additional costs.

Is this tour suitable for children or those with mobility issues?
It’s not suitable for babies under 1 year, and the Sigiriya climb may be challenging for those with back problems or mobility limitations.

What should I pack?
Bring comfortable shoes and clothes suitable for hiking, a hat, sunscreen, water, and swimwear for activities like rafting.
